    Family and Pet Friendly, this 20 acre farm features a circa 1797 stone and brick farmhouse and large well appointed rooms filled with luxurious linens, fireplaces, feather topped beds and private baths. Minutes from downtown Carlisle, Yellow Breeches, Car Shows and Dickinson College. Less than an hour from Gettysburg, Harrisburg and Hershey. Full Gourmet breakfast included. Find respite amongst our 20 acres of nature, watch the horses graze, listen to the water sounds of the fish pond and toast your toes by the firepit. We look forward to sharing our home with you.

    Kim and Brent's interest in restoring old homes led them to Fallen Tree. In their spare time, of which there is very little, they enjoy exercising the 8 horses on the property, reading, gardening, playing soccer and spending time with family and friends.
